Frequently Asked Questions

Do I need new hardware to bolt this to my spindle?

Hardware is not included with this assembly. Use your existing fasteners when re-installing, or source new bolts if yours are worn or damaged — standard spindle mounting hardware is readily available.

Can I reuse the old ABS sensor from my wheel?

The ABS sensor ring is molded into this hub assembly. Once installed, it reads directly from the integrated ring, so no separate sensor swap is needed.

How do I know if I need the 4WD version instead of 2WD?

Check your vehicle's transfer case and suspension setup. 4WD hubs are heavier-duty and seat differently on the spindle. Installing the wrong version causes binding or poor bearing function — verify 4WD capability before ordering.
